What is the difference between vascular and nonvascular plants?
Vasular structures are like veins in humans.
A good illustration of a non-vascular plant is moss, which lacks "veins" for the purpose of carrying nutrients and water.

Vascular plants are able to grow to greater heights and generally have a more complex structure than nonvascular plants, which are usually smaller and simpler in structure. Additionally, vascular plants reproduce through seeds or spores, while nonvascular plants reproduce primarily through spores. Specialized tissues of vascular plants are used to transport water, nutrients, and sugars throughout the plant, while nonvascular plants lack these specialized tissues.
